3. Game Mechanics – Steps, Multipliers & Decision Points

The core mechanics are straightforward: the chicken moves along a grid of hidden tiles—some safe, some traps like manhole covers or ovens.

Every successful step increases your multiplier by a factor that can scale up dramatically—up to over two million times your stake if you keep going.

After each step you face the decision point:

  1. Continue: Risk the next tile and climb the multiplier further.
  2. Cash Out: Secure your current winnings and start fresh.

This simple binary choice repeats until either you cash out or hit a trap, ending the round instantly.

4. Difficulty Settings – Tailoring Risk to Your Bankroll

Chicken Road offers four difficulty levels that adjust both the number of steps available and the likelihood of hitting a trap.

  • Easy: 24 steps, lowest risk, modest multipliers.
  • Medium: 22 steps, balanced risk/reward.
  • Hard: 20 steps, higher risk with better multipliers.
  • Hardcore: 15 steps, maximum risk and top‑tier payouts.

Choosing the right level is crucial for players who aim for controlled risk play. Most casual players start on Easy or Medium and only move up once comfortable with the timing and payout patterns.
